Output 63bb67dd91af4e350247560b3c77c8e3f7f74996e2e00758a204ffad785e64ec:54

value
16731210
script pubkey
OP_0 OP_PUSHBYTES_20 b294d417b5dc788e82102dd62b2dfec6b92889b8
address
ltc1qk22dg9a4m3ugaqss9htzkt07c6uj3zdcxwvnw4
transaction
63bb67dd91af4e350247560b3c77c8e3f7f74996e2e00758a204ffad785e64ec
spent
true